问答网首页 > 网络技术 > ai大数据 > 电脑怎么开发大数据库
尘缘难尽尘缘难尽
电脑怎么开发大数据库
开发大数据库通常需要经过以下几个步骤: 需求分析:首先,你需要明确你的数据库要解决什么问题,以及它需要满足什么样的性能和可靠性要求。这包括了解数据的规模、数据类型、查询频率、事务处理等。 设计数据库架构:根据需求分析的结果,设计出合适的数据库架构,包括选择合适的数据库管理系统(DBMS)和数据库模式。例如,你可能会选择关系型数据库如MYSQL或POSTGRESQL,或者非关系型数据库如MONGODB。 创建数据库和表:在选定的DBMS中创建数据库和对应的表。这些表将用于存储和管理数据。 数据建模:为每个表设计合理的数据模型,包括字段定义、索引策略、数据类型等。 数据导入:如果数据库是空的,你需要从源系统导入数据到新创建的数据库中。这可能涉及到数据的抽取、转换和加载(ETL)。 优化数据库性能:根据业务需求和性能测试结果,对数据库进行必要的优化,包括调整索引策略、调整查询语句、使用缓存等。 数据备份与恢复:定期对数据库进行备份,以防数据丢失。同时,也需要制定有效的数据恢复计划。 监控和维护:监控系统的性能和健康状态,及时处理可能出现的问题,如数据膨胀、慢查询、死锁等。 数据迁移:随着业务的发展和变化,可能需要将数据从一个数据库迁移到另一个数据库,这个过程称为数据迁移。 持续改进:根据业务发展和用户反馈,不断对数据库架构和功能进行优化和改进。 以上步骤是一个通用的开发大数据库的过程,具体实施时可能会根据实际项目的需求和环境有所不同。
拯救胡萝卜计划拯救胡萝卜计划
开发大型数据库通常需要以下几个步骤: 需求分析:首先,你需要明确你的数据库需要满足什么样的需求。这包括确定数据类型、数据量、查询频率等。 设计数据库架构:根据需求分析的结果,设计数据库的架构。这包括确定数据表、索引、视图、存储过程、触发器等。 编写代码:使用编程语言(如SQL SERVER、ORACLE、MYSQL等)编写数据库的创建、修改和删除操作的代码。 测试:在开发过程中,需要不断地进行测试,以确保代码的正确性和性能。 部署和维护:将开发的数据库部署到生产环境,并进行定期的维护和更新。 监控:对数据库的性能进行监控,以便及时发现并解决问题。 备份与恢复:定期对数据库进行备份,以防止数据丢失。同时,也需要制定恢复策略,以便在发生故障时能够快速恢复。 优化:根据实际运行情况,对数据库进行性能优化,以提高数据处理能力。
 过得好吗 过得好吗
开发大数据库需要遵循一系列步骤,从规划到实施。以下是一些关键的开发步骤: 需求分析: 首先,明确你的数据库需要解决什么问题,以及它应该支持哪些功能。确定数据模型、数据量、查询需求等。 设计数据库架构: 根据需求分析的结果设计数据库的物理结构,包括选择合适的数据库系统(如关系型数据库、NOSQL数据库等),设计表结构、索引、视图等。 创建数据库和表: 使用数据库管理系统(DBMS)创建新的数据库和表。确保表的设计满足数据完整性、性能和可扩展性的要求。 数据导入: 如果已有的数据需要迁移到新数据库中,需要制定数据导入计划,并执行必要的数据清洗和转换工作。 数据存储与管理: 对于大量数据的存储,需要考虑数据的备份、恢复策略,以及如何有效地利用数据库资源。 优化查询性能: 对数据库进行调优,包括索引优化、查询优化、分区策略等,以提高查询速度和减少响应时间。 安全性和权限管理: 确保数据库的安全性,设置适当的用户权限,防止未授权访问和数据泄露。 监控和调优: 定期监控数据库的性能指标,并根据实际运行情况调整配置参数,以保持数据库的最佳性能。 备份与恢复: 建立有效的备份策略,定期备份数据,并在必要时能够快速恢复数据,以防止数据丢失。 维护和更新: 随着业务的发展,可能需要对数据库进行维护和更新,包括添加新的表、修改现有表的结构、升级数据库系统等。 灾难恢复计划: 制定并测试灾难恢复计划,确保在发生故障时能够迅速恢复服务。 开发大数据库是一个复杂且持续的过程,需要综合考虑技术、管理和业务等多个方面。通过以上步骤,可以逐步建立起一个强大、可靠且高效的数据库系统。

免责声明: 本网站所有内容均明确标注文章来源,内容系转载于各媒体渠道,仅为传播资讯之目的。我们对内容的准确性、完整性、时效性不承担任何法律责任。对于内容可能存在的事实错误、信息偏差、版权纠纷以及因内容导致的任何直接或间接损失,本网站概不负责。如因使用、参考本站内容引发任何争议或损失,责任由使用者自行承担。

ai大数据相关问答

  • 2026-02-17 用大数据选名字怎么选(如何利用大数据精准选择名字?)

    在当今社会,大数据技术的应用日益广泛,特别是在为新生儿起名这一重要决策中。利用大数据来选名字不仅能够提高选择的科学性和准确性,还能在一定程度上避免传统命名中的文化和语言障碍。以下是一些建议: 一、分析出生数据 人口统计...

  • 2026-02-17 怎么投资大数据行业赚钱(如何通过投资大数据行业实现盈利?)

    投资大数据行业赚钱,需要对大数据行业的发展趋势、技术应用、市场需求和商业模式有深入的了解。以下是一些建议: 了解大数据行业:研究大数据行业的发展历程、当前状态和未来趋势,了解大数据技术(如HADOOP、SPARK、N...

  • 2026-02-17 怎么免费领取大数据会员(如何免费获取大数据会员资格?)

    要免费领取大数据会员,可以尝试以下几种方法: 关注官方社交媒体账号:许多大数据公司会在其官方网站、微博、微信公众号等社交媒体平台上发布活动信息。定期关注这些平台,可以及时了解是否有免费领取会员的活动。 参加线上活...

  • 2026-02-17 怎么驾驭大数据技术的人(如何有效掌握并运用大数据技术?)

    驾驭大数据技术的人需要具备以下关键能力: 数据理解与分析能力:能够准确理解和解释数据,发现数据中的模式、趋势和关联性。这包括对数据的预处理、清洗、转换和整合等操作。 编程技能:熟悉至少一种编程语言(如PYTHON...

  • 2026-02-17 游戏名字大数据怎么取的(如何从海量数据中提炼出游戏名字的灵感?)

    游戏名字的大数据获取通常涉及以下几个步骤: 市场调研:首先,需要对现有的游戏市场进行深入的调研。这包括分析市场上流行的游戏类型、流行的游戏名称、以及这些游戏的名称如何吸引玩家等。此外,还需要了解不同地区和文化中玩家对...

  • 2026-02-17 用户学历大数据怎么查(如何查询用户学历的大数据?)

    要查询用户的学历大数据,通常需要通过以下几种方式: 在线调查或问卷:许多公司和教育机构会进行员工背景调查,包括教育程度。你可以通过他们的官方网站找到联系方式,发送一个包含个人信息的问卷。 社交媒体和职业网站:在L...

网络技术推荐栏目
推荐搜索问题
ai大数据最新问答

问答网AI智能助手
Hi,我是您的智能问答助手!您可以在输入框内输入问题,让我帮您及时解答相关疑问。
您可以这样问我:
怎么驾驭大数据技术的人(如何有效掌握并运用大数据技术?)
怎么免费领取大数据会员(如何免费获取大数据会员资格?)
怎么投资大数据行业赚钱(如何通过投资大数据行业实现盈利?)
大数据监测怎么找客户(如何有效地寻找大数据监测的客户?)
荆州大数据盛典怎么抢票(荆州大数据盛典门票抢购攻略:如何确保您能顺利获得入场资格?)